Florida Orthopaedic Institute is seeking a Physical Therapist Assistant (PTA) to join their team in St. Petersburg, FL. The role involves providing outpatient therapy, sports medicine, and physical rehabilitation under the direction of a licensed Physical Therapist.
About the Role
As a Physical Therapist Assistant (PTA), you will be responsible for delivering individualized patient treatments, documenting visits, instructing patients in exercise programs, guiding them through mobility exercises, and communicating patient status changes to the supervising Physical Therapist. You will also serve as a clinical instructor for PTA students and support clinic operations.
About You
Required:
Graduate of an accredited Physical Therapy Assistant program.
Active Florida PTA license.
Current CPR certification.
Compassionate, patient-focused, and motivated to help people achieve their rehab goals.
Strong communication skills and ability to work as part of a team.
Preferred:
Outpatient orthopaedic or sports medicine therapy experience.
Familiarity with WebPT or other EMR systems.
